I tried solving this question using the two methods the z and the T distribution both appeared to be correct.Which method is right because it is not clear is the given standard deviation for the population or for the sample?
I have an exam tomorrow and I'm confused Ch8: Problem 5 Previous Problem Problem ListNext Problem (1 point) The standard deviation of the length of snowboards in a board shop is 1.29 cm. A random sample of 17 snowboards is selected and found to have a mean length of 152 cm. Find a 95% confidence interval for the true mean length of snowboards in the board shop. Your results should be accurate to the nearest hundredth cm (at least). Answer: 151.34 to 152.66 cm Note: You can earn partial credit on this problem. Explanation / Answer
From the language of the problem it is clear that given standard deviation is of population. So here you have to use z-distribution. But if sample standard deviation is given then you have to use t-distribution with proper degree of freedom.
